Docker登录MySQL,密码正确却提示密码错误

 当我输入了正确的MySQL密码的时候确提示我密码错误:

ERROR 1045 (28000): Access denied for user 'root'@'localhost' (using password: YES)

docker run --name mysql_master \
-e MYSQL_ROOT_PASSWORD=123123 \
-v /root/mysql_master/data:/var/lib/mysql \
-v /root/mysql_master/log:/var/log/mysql \
-v /root/mysql_master/conf:/etc/mysql/conf.d \
-dp 3306:3306 \
mysql:5.7

这是由于之前的挂载点的数据没有删除干净,删除掉宿主机下的mysql_master文件即可

你可能感兴趣的:(常见问题,Docker,docker,mysql,容器)